Before you start
For Syracuse homeowners, first identify whether the symptom is isolated to one fixture or appears across the home. Note when it happens, what fixtures were running, and whether the main shutoff is accessible. Photos and model numbers help a professional make a faster, more accurate recommendation.
A simple decision checklist
Before approving work in Davis County, ask what caused the problem, which repair options were considered, what access or permit work is included, and how the finished work will be tested. Confirm the scope, materials, cleanup, warranty, and price in writing.
When to stop DIY work
Stop troubleshooting if water is near electricity, sewage is entering the home, a gas appliance is involved, a pipe may be frozen inside a wall, or the repair requires opening a structural surface. Shut off water when safe and call a qualified professional.
